Driving under the influence (DUI), also known as driving while intoxicated (DWI) and drunk(en) driving, is the moving violation of driving a motor vehicle with blood levels of alcohol in excess of the legal limit ("Blood Alcohol Content", or "BAC"). This also includes regulations that cover driving or operating certain types of machinery while affected by:
drinking alcohol
taking prescription drugs
cocaine
marijuana
Other Illegal Drugs
If you are convicted of a DUI in NJ, or found guilty of violating the state’s Implied Consent law, you can expect a hefty fine, as well as license suspension and high insurance surcharges—and that’s just for a first-time offense. If you have a previous conviction, you'll face even tougher penalties, including a larger fine, longer suspension, and/or additional jail time.

Real Estate Law, also know are Property Law and Real Property Law, is the body of law that governs the sale or transition of real estate, such as land, buildings and houses, etc.
Real estate transactions are governed by a wide body of federal statutes and a combination of complex state statutes and common law. The requirements established by state law often differ significantly from one state to the next.
